The Essence of Summer Veggie Salad
The Summer Veggie Salad is a versatile dish that captures the essence of the warm months. It’s all about simplicity, freshness, and vibrant flavors. The key ingredients include a mix of seasonal vegetables such as juicy tomatoes, crisp cucumbers, sweet bell peppers, and creamy avocados. These are combined with fresh herbs like basil and mint, which add a fragrant touch, and a zesty lemon vinaigrette that ties everything together.
This salad is not just about taste; it’s a visual feast too. The array of colors from the vegetables makes it as appealing to the eyes as it is to the palate. Moreover, it’s packed with nutrients, making it a wholesome choice for anyone looking to eat healthily.

Ingredients and Their Benefits
- Tomatoes: Rich in antioxidants, especially lycopene, which is known for its cancer-fighting properties.
- Cucumbers: Hydrating and low in calories, cucumbers are great for maintaining hydration and promoting weight loss.
- Bell Peppers: High in Vitamin C, they boost your immune system and add a sweet crunch to the salad.
- Avocados: Loaded with healthy fats, they help keep you full longer and add a creamy texture.
- Herbs (Basil and Mint): These not only enhance the flavor but also have digestive and anti-inflammatory properties.
- Lemon Vinaigrette: Made with olive oil, lemon juice, and mustard, it’s a heart-healthy dressing that adds a tangy punch.
Preparation Tips
- Chopping Techniques: Ensure uniform chopping of vegetables for a pleasing texture and presentation.
- Mixing: Gently toss the salad to avoid mashing the delicate ingredients like avocados.
- Serving: Chill the salad for at least 30 minutes before serving to allow the flavors to meld together.

Step-by-Step Instructions
Prepare the Vegetables:
Dice the tomatoes, cucumber, red and yellow bell peppers into bite-sized pieces.- Cube the avocados and thinly slice the red onion.
- Chop the fresh mint and basil finely.
Make the Dressing:
In a small bowl, whisk together the olive oil, lemon juice, Dijon mustard, salt, and pepper until well combined.
Combine Ingredients:
In a large salad bowl, gently combine the diced tomatoes, cucumber, bell peppers, avocados, red onion, mint, and basil.- Pour the dressing over the salad and toss gently to coat all the ingredients evenly.
Chill the Salad:
Cover the salad bowl with pl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es to allow the flavors to meld.
Serve:
Give the salad a final gentle toss before serving. Enjoy it chilled for the best experience.

Note
- For added crunch, you can include nuts or seeds like sunflower seeds or chopped almonds.
- This salad can be prepared a few hours in advance but is best enjoyed on the same day.
- You can substitute the lemon juice with lime juice for a different flavor profile.
- Adding a dash of red pepper flakes can give the salad a slight kick.
-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 2 days.
Tips & Tricks:
- Use ripe but firm avocados to ensure they hold their shape in the salad.
- Chill your vegetables before preparing the salad to keep everything crisp and refreshing.
- Experiment with different herbs like cilantro or parsley for a unique twist.
- For a more substantial meal, add a protein like grilled chicken or chickpeas.
- Drizzle a bit of balsamic glaze over the salad before serving for added sweetness.
